Toulouse

In only a few years, Toulouse has earned a reputation as a dynamic city. Aeronautics, Space, electronics, IT and biotechnologies are the key words that explain how this impressive city has won its leading place in the economies of France and Europe.

All this growth, however, has been achieved with full consideration for the quality of life; Toulouse is a gentle town, proud to show off its heritage and the busy cultural life that attracts seasoned connoisseurs and casual amateurs alike.

Toulouse has the good fortune to be able to benefit as appropriate from the energy of youth or the wisdom of experience, boasting both France’s oldest Academy,the Académie des Jeux Floraux, and the newest, the Space and Air Academy, a town where you might bump into an astronaut visiting the Cloisters ofthe Jacobins or the Cité de l’Espace, where you can find both the art and the technology that will mark tomorrow’s world.

“Discovering Toulouse is simple for anyone with eyes to see and ears to listen”

Toulouse is set between the Mediterranean and the Atlantic, 730 km (450 miles) from Paris, and as capital of the large Midi-Pyrénées region is France’s fourth-largest city.

The Toulouse conurbation, with a population of 700,000 and healthy demographic growth, is now one of the largest metropolises in Southern Europe.

The quality of life and gastronomic excellence of Toulouse make it a highly attractive city to live and work in, a city that sings and celebrates with the accents of South-West France.

Getting to Toulouse

By Air

Toulouse-Blagnac international airport is ideally placed just 8 km west of Toulouse. Access to the city centre (between 15 and 20 minutes away) is easy with the airport shuttle bus and the taxi stands just outside the Arrivals Hall. Several car hire companies also have desks inside the terminal.

By train

The SNCF Matabiau railway station is located in the heart of Toulouse. One of your first sights of Toulouse will be the Canal du Midi, a UNESCO World heritage site, just opposite the station.

By car

Toulouse has direct motorway links with the principal cities of Northern and Southern Europe.
A61 (Carcassonne, Montpellier, Barcelona),
A62 (Montauban, Agen, Bordeaux, Limoges, Paris),
A64 (Foix, Lourdes, Bayonne, San-Sebastian),
A68 (Lavaur, Albi),
A66 (Pamiers, Foix, Andorra).
